Management Commentary

During the recent earnings call, Odysight.ai management acknowledged the challenging quarter, posting an EPS of -$0.25 on minimal revenue as the company continued to invest heavily in product development and market expansion. Executives highlighted that the second quarter of 2025 was a period of strategic transition, with resources directed toward refining their vision-based AI analytics platform for industrial and defense applications. Management noted that while near-term profitability remains a focus, the primary objective has been to secure key pilot programs and engineering contracts, which they believe could lay the groundwork for revenue growth in subsequent periods. Operational highlights included the advancement of partnerships with several aerospace and maritime clients, as well as progress in integrating the company’s software into existing safety and monitoring systems. The team emphasized that these collaborations may lead to recurring licensing agreements, though the timing of revenue recognition remains uncertain. Additionally, management pointed to ongoing R&D investments aimed at enhancing algorithm accuracy and expanding into adjacent verticals. They expressed confidence that the company’s technology roadmap would support future commercial traction, while acknowledging that the current quarter’s results reflect a deliberate phase of investment rather than a diminished outlook. The call concluded with leadership reiterating their commitment to operational discipline and selective capital allocation. Forward Guidance

In its recently released Q2 2025 earnings report, Odysight.ai management provided a measured forward outlook, emphasizing near-term investment in product development and market expansion. The company noted that while the reported EPS of -$0.25 reflects ongoing spending in research and sales infrastructure, these expenditures are intended to position the firm for potential growth in the coming quarters. Leadership indicated that they anticipate a gradual improvement in operating efficiency as new customer programs move from pilot to commercial phase, though they cautioned that the timing of revenue recognition remains subject to contract cycles and client adoption rates. Management expects that full-year 2025 operating expenses may remain elevated relative to current revenue levels, as the company continues to allocate resources toward scaling its AI-driven visual intelligence platform across industrial and defense verticals. The forward guidance did not include specific numeric targets for revenue or EPS, but the team stated that they would likely provide more detailed projections once several large pilot programs conclude in the second half of the year. In terms of cash runway, Odysight.ai confirmed that its existing balance sheet should support current operations through the next several quarters, reducing the near-term need for additional financing. Overall, the company’s outlook suggests a cautious but intentional path toward commercial maturity, with a focus on executing against existing contracts and expanding its pipeline. Market Reaction

The market response to Odysight.ai’s Q2 2025 results has been muted, reflecting the absence of revenue and a wider-than-expected net loss. Shares traded in a narrow range following the announcement, with volume slightly below recent averages, suggesting investors are waiting for clearer catalysts. The reported EPS of -$0.25 — a miss relative to consensus estimates — underscored the ongoing cash burn typical of a pre-revenue stage firm. Analysts have generally maintained a cautious stance, with several notes highlighting the need for tangible progress toward commercialization before any sustained price appreciation can occur. One analyst remarked that “without revenue, the valuation remains entirely dependent on pipeline milestones and potential partnership announcements.” The stock’s price action indicates that the market is pricing in a high degree of uncertainty; the shares have traded near recent support levels, and any upward move would likely require a concrete update on regulatory approvals or a collaboration agreement. At these levels, the stock may appeal to risk-tolerant investors, but near-term volatility is probable given the lack of top-line figures.
